Trip Overview

This 279.6-mile journey from Bethel Park, PA, to Allentown, PA, is designed for a single day, taking approximately 5 hours and 41 minutes of driving time. The route is primarily highway-focused, with 62% of the drive on major roads, making it a straightforward trip across Pennsylvania. With an estimated fuel cost of $46, it's an economical option for a quick getaway or transit. You'll spend a significant portion of your drive on the Pennsylvania Turnpike, which accounts for the longest uninterrupted stretch of 159.5 miles. This route keeps you within the Northeast region and the state of Pennsylvania, offering a consistent driving experience.

Drive Character

Expect a highway-focused drive for most of this 279.6-mile trip. You'll be covering 62% of your mileage on major roads, including a substantial 159.5-mile segment on the Pennsylvania Turnpike. This means you'll experience long stretches of consistent speed and limited access. While the Pennsylvania Turnpike dominates a large portion, you'll also encounter segments on the William Penn Highway and American Legion Memorial Highway, which may offer a slight change in scenery or speed. Overall, the character is one of steady progress on well-maintained, high-speed roadways.

Most of the miles stay on highways, which makes pacing and fuel planning easier than turn-by-turn city driving.
There are about 39 navigation steps in the underlying route data, so the final approach matters more than the middle miles.
Pennsylvania Turnpike is the longest continuous segment at about 159.5 miles.
